What You Need to Know About a Key Programmer

A lot of cars today require key programming. In contrast to older models of cars, where owners could visit an area hardware store and get duplicate keys made the majority of modern vehicles require key programming. This usually requires a trip to a dealership or automotive locksmith.

Having the appropriate key programmers is crucial for technicians working on a variety of car models. Here are a few reasons.

It's Reliable

A key programmer is a reliable tool that gives you the capability to program a new key for your vehicle or revive old keys. These tools typically plug into the OBD-II port, which allows you to connect to your computer in the vehicle and transfer programming data. They also perform diagnostic functions and detect mechanical issues. Certain models are specifically designed to handle certain models and makes, whereas others are more generalized.

Some of the most well-known key programmers on the market include Autel IM608 Pro, AutoProPad G2 Turbo, and Zed-Full Plus. These programs can handle various types of vehicles and have been praised for their reliability and user-friendly interfaces. The ideal car key programer will depend on your budget and requirements.

Locksmiths need the help of a key programer, especially if their work involves multiple vehicles. It can help them save time and effort since it lets them program a key without having to manually input the code into the car's computers. The programmer will also save them money because they won't have to pay the dealer a fee.

The device is connected to the OBD-II port of the vehicle and reading data from the engine control unit, which is then used to modify the transponder's codes to match the key. The key programmer can be used to design a new car key or reprogram a lost one or even erase the key that's not working properly.
